Job description

In Rail Services Group we are working on a diverse range of exciting projects - from making Wi-Fi available on trains, awarding and managing contractual agreements with Train Operating Companies (TOC) worth billions of pounds, to overseeing large scale, infrastructure projects. We work in partnership with Ministers and a range of private and public-sector partners.

As Finance Manager, you will utilise your financial expertise to provide day to day support on financial and commercial decisions to Project Directors, Commercial Managers and their teams that plan, specify, procure and lead rail contracts.�

The Covid-19 pandemic completely altered the financial landscape of the rail industry. Revenues dropped to a very small fraction of their pre-COVID levels.� Although revenues are recovering, the focus has shifted to:�

Supporting the rebuilding and redevelopment of rail services and the return of passengers to the network.Implementing reforms in line with the new Government's manifesto and policy.Wider collaboration across the rail industry.

In this finance role you will lead on the in-life financial analysis and assurance of train operating company�s management and statutory accounts, ensuring spend reflects value for money for the taxpayer and follows the NRC and Emergency Recovery Measures Agreements (ERMA) contractual principles.

Your key responsibilities will include

Developing and presenting financial findings and analysis at the Department�s board level meetings and approval committees.Supporting the development of the financial elements of the Request for Proposal/Invitation to Tender for new contracts, ensuring the commercial proposition is accurately reflected at the various stages of the Transport Business Case.Leading on developing an effective dialogue with His Majesty�s Treasury (HMT) to ensure that affordability issues are identified and addressed at an early stage, and Treasury concerns are handled effectively, through to final HMT approval.Leading on financial aspects in the commercial management of current rail contracts and projects including analysis, assessment and forecasting.Developing, modelling, supporting, and contributing to the long-term forecasting of rail contracts and related projects across the Rail portfolio.Providing full financial due diligence across a range of submissions and business cases.
